BlueLava is an open source CGI interface for x10.
Using commandline-based x10 tools as its backend, BlueLava allows users to control x10-compliant electronics and x10 modules from within a web browser or a WAP/WML-enabled device.
The software is released under an open source license.
Key Features
- Administration via a web interface.
- Support for x10d.
- Support for Penguin Power (ppower).
- Support for Heyu.
- Support for WiSH.
- Wap (WML) support with the teleX10 system.
